Georgia and Azerbaijan: A Strategic Alliance Shaping Regional Dynamics

In an era defined by shifting geopolitical landscapes, the partnership between Georgia and Azerbaijan is gaining prominence as a key strategic alliance with far-reaching implications. Azerbaijani President Ilham Aliyev recently emphasized the significance of collaborative projects between these two nations, asserting their potential to drive economic advancement, promote regional stability, and enhance mutual cooperation. As both countries navigate the intricacies of contemporary geopolitics, their alliance not only seeks to fortify bilateral relations but also aims to establish them as influential players on the global stage. This article delves into Aliyev’s insights and examines how these initiatives could transform the geopolitical landscape of the South Caucasus and beyond.

Strategic Collaborations: Strengthening Regional Peace through Georgia-Azerbaijan Partnerships

The collaboration between Azerbaijan and Georgia has positioned them as essential contributors to fostering regional peace through joint efforts across various sectors. Their cooperative projects focus on energy resources, transportation infrastructure, and overall connectivity—highlighting their strategic relevance not just for the South Caucasus but also for Europe and Asia at large. President Ilham Aliyev has pointed out that these partnerships act as a driving force for economic development while promoting political unity in a complex environment.

Notable initiatives such as the Southern Gas Corridor and Baku-Tbilisi-Kars railway illustrate how collaborative ventures can improve connectivity by ensuring that energy supplies from Caspian sources meet European needs while concurrently enhancing trade routes that benefit multiple parties involved.

The two nations are acutely aware that their partnership can bolster security frameworks while fostering peace in surrounding areas. By focusing on initiatives aimed at regional growth, they also encourage cultural exchanges that build goodwill among their citizens. Key focal points include:

  • Sustainable Energy Solutions: Collaborative investments in renewable energy ventures.
  • Diverse Transport Systems: Establishment of integrated transport corridors.
  • Cohesive Security Strategies: Joint military training exercises along with intelligence sharing protocols.

This strategic alignment is set not only to advance national interests but also contribute considerably towards creating a more stable future for all involved regions.

Economic Cooperation: Harnessing Energy and Trade Potential

The collaborative endeavors initiated by Georgia and Azerbaijan mark an essential stride toward achieving economic integration within the region—facilitating both energy distribution channels as well as considerable trade opportunities.

Ilham Aliyev, President of Azerbaijan, reiterated that these partnerships are crucial for maintaining regional stability while stimulating economic growth; aligning both nations’ interests with those present in broader global markets. Projects like the Southern Gas Corridor alongside developments such as Baku-Tbilisi-Kars railway exemplify this potential by enhancing energy security alongside commercial ties—ultimately paving pathways toward a more interconnected economy.

This synergy allows both countries to leverage their geographical positions effectively; acting as transit hubs for transporting Caspian Sea resources into European markets. The importance of this strategy can be summarized through several key points:

  • Diversification of Energy Sources: Mitigating reliance on singular supply chains via new choice routes.
  • Bilateral Trade Enhancement: Boosting trade volumes through improved logistics systems & infrastructure development.
  • Pivotal Regional Influence: Augmenting political clout within international discussions involving Georgia & Azerbaijan alike.
